Output 66d59146f56ddc72d67d0e18690a003191c89903244e2af9a09e6747d3664635:1

value
63588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08b75b64ef43c95b5af758e1399d819be0423b45 OP_EQUAL
address
32V6yws23P7ifxW7Xws6DkxXpDFdHn8C7X
transaction
66d59146f56ddc72d67d0e18690a003191c89903244e2af9a09e6747d3664635
spent
true